PROFESSIONAL PROFILE
Welcome to my world of interdisciplinary design, where architecture, product innovation, and data-driven exploration come together to address the challenges of our time. I am Hana Khurshid, a design engineer and an Architect, with a passion for combining creativity and research to craft solutions that are sustainable, impactful, and human-centered.
​
Currently pursuing my Master's in Design Engineering at Harvard University, I draw on a diverse background in architecture and advanced fabrication. My projects delve into data visualization, new material development, and cutting-edge technologies, bridging disciplines to explore how design can transform ecological, industrial, and cultural systems. From 3D-printed plant root structures to water footprint visualizations, my work aims to make the invisible visible and inspire meaningful action.
​
My approach is rooted in a belief in symbiosis—a care-based relationship between humans and nature. This philosophy guides my exploration of innovative materials, computational design, and fabrication techniques to reimagine how we design for the future. As an international designer with experience across Ireland, Australia, Pakistan, Belgium, and the U.S., I bring a global perspective to every project, embracing complexity to create resilient and adaptive designs.
